Latest Patents

One of Hyde's latest patents involves the creation of an antimicrobial ointment. This invention utilizes aqueous metal ammine siliconate solutions, which are the reaction products of selected metals or metal derivatives, mono-organosilicon materials, alkaline nitrogen compounds, and water. The resulting amorphous materials formed from these solutions are resistant to leaching by normal weathering and washing. These solutions are designed to treat substrates such as wood, textiles, and masonry, imparting antimicrobial properties. Additionally, the organosilicon component can be tailored to provide either hydrophobic or hydrophilic characteristics to the treated materials. The versatility of these solutions allows for applications in wood preservation, masonry water repellents, and marine varnishes. Furthermore, powdered amorphous materials derived from these solutions can be utilized to produce effective antimicrobial ointments.
